希赛考试网
首页 > 软考 > 软件设计师

mysql字符串格式

希赛网 2024-02-26 11:42:37

MySQL是一种流行的关系型数据库管理系统,因其小巧的体积和高效的性能而得到了诸多开发者的青睐。在MySQL中,字符串是一种非常重要的数据类型,广泛用于存储和操作文本数据。本文将从多个角度分析MySQL字符串格式,帮助读者更好地理解和使用这一关键的数据类型。

一、字符串类型

MySQL中有多种字符串类型可供选择,包括CHAR、VARCHAR、BINARY、VARBINARY、TEXT、BLOB等。这些类型的选择取决于字符串所需的容量、编码方式和操作类型等方面。其中,CHAR和VARCHAR是最常用的两种字符串类型,前者用于存储固定长度的字符串,后者则用于存储可变长度的字符串。

二、编码格式

在MySQL中,字符串可以使用多种编码格式存储,如ASCII、UTF-8等。其中,UTF-8是一种常用的Unicode编码方式,支持各种语言和字符集。需要注意的是,由于MySQL在存储字符串时需占用字节,因此在存储和操作中需注意编码格式和字节长度等问题,以免出现意外错误。

三、转义字符

MySQL中有多种转义字符可用于处理特殊字符,如单引号、双引号、反斜杠等。具体来说,单引号用于表示字符串的开始和结束,因此在字符串中使用单引号需转义。反斜杠则用于在字符串中插入特殊字符,如换行符、制表符等。需要注意的是,转义字符在不同的编码格式中可能会有不同的处理方式,因此在使用时需谨慎。

四、字符串函数

在MySQL中,有多个字符串函数可用于操作和处理字符串,如CONCAT、SUBSTR、LENGTH、UPPER、LOWER等。这些函数可以用于字符串的拼接、分割、长度计算以及大小写转换等操作,可以提高程序的效率和可维护性。需要此外提醒的是,由于字符串函数的执行会占用系统资源,因此在使用时需注意性能问题。

五、总结

MySQL字符串格式是关键的数据类型之一,对于开发者来说十分重要。在使用MySQL字符串时,需要注意类型、编码、转义和函数等方面的问题,以保证程序的正确性和高效性。总之,良好的MySQL字符串编程实践可以为开发者带来更好的用户体验和市场竞争力。

微信扫一扫,领取最新备考资料


软考.png


软件设计师 资料下载
备考资料包大放送!涵盖报考指南、考情深度解析、知识点全面梳理、思维导图等,免费领取,助你备考无忧!
立即下载
软件设计师 历年真题
汇聚经典真题,展现考试脉络。精准覆盖考点,助您深入备考。细致解析,助您查漏补缺。
立即做题

软考报考咨询

微信扫一扫,定制学习计划